Do you not find that the outside of the shredded potato group gets over done while the inside is white and undercooked?

yeah, you gotta learn how cook 'em. You don't just throw the shreds on there in a big pile. Get some oil good and hot, then press the browns out in a thin layer. Maybe 2 or 3 shreds thick. Drizzle a little more oil over the hash browns. Give them time to brown and crisp up, then flip them over. They'll break up a little, but you should be able to get them in 2 or 3 big sheets. A little while longer and they're done.

Salt. Pepper.
